Arrow Construction Update #95 - south of 44 areas

Here is another update on the construction work happening in The Villages, this is update #95. This update picks up where update #94 left off and covers all the construction work happening south of SR44. Starting in the Village of Richmond I work my way south through the areas along the north side of the turnpike all the way down to SR470, and then work my way north again on the other side of the turnpike. Lastly, I take another look at the work going on at the new prefab home construction going up in Ty Villas.

I’ve refined the maps a little more and they are much clearer, and the labels are larger and easier to read.

Quote:
Originally Posted by PJ_Smiley View Post
Don,
What is the size of the Sawgrass Market Square in comparison to Brownwood? Same, smaller, larger? Is the entrance to McGrady's Restaurant right in the square? If so, I would assume some of the square is lost for the entrance.
Thanks for the updates and the videos. Excellent!
The actual entertainment square for SG is about 130x130, BW is about 100x100 (less the bleachers), so SG is bigger than BW. It will not look like it is because it will lack the sidewalks, parking, roads, and additional sidewalks and stores that appears to double the open area of BW.

McGrady's plans show outside seating, but this is in addition to the planned covered entertainment square of SG mentioned above.

Every time I shoot video at SG I'm getting a better feel for its size and what is planned. This will be the place to party in the near future.
